Contract Manager Grounds MaintenanceLocation: Southampton / Portsmouth regionSalary: CompetitiveContract Type: PermanentWorking Hours: 40 hours per week Monday-FridayDue to ongoing growth we are looking for a skilled and dedicated Contract Manager to join our team. What youll do:Youll play a key role in leading the execution of multiple grounds maintenance contracts ensuring high quality contract performance health and safety compliance and maintaining the highest standards of service delivery and efficiency. You will also lead manage and develop both our field teams and directly employed staff along with fostering and maintaining strong client relationships identifying any new opportunities to extend our services either on existing or new sites.Key Responsibilities:Oversee the day-to-day management and performance of multiple grounds maintenance contractsEnsure all works are delivered on time within budget and to the highest quality standardsIdentify price and supervise additional works on existing grounds maintenance sites to achieve extra works targetsLead and manage operational teams ensuring staff are trained motivated and equipped to deliver top-tier servicesRecruit additional field teams and directly employed staff into your region when required to increase operational outputPlan work schedules for optimal efficiency overseeing resource allocationEnsure compliance with Health and Safety regulations and quality requirementsDevelop a proactive approach to client engagement building strong relationships with clients.What were looking for:Proven experience at Contract Manager Level within the grounds maintenance industryPrevious experience supervising or leading teams across multiple sitesExcellent communication negotiation and relationship-building skills with previous experience in fostering client relationships.Strong knowledge of health and safety regulations and environmental standardsProblem-solving ability and a proactive results-driven attitudeFull driving licence and willingness to travel to different sites as requiredWhy join us:Career Development Focus: Were committed to supporting your professional growth with clear career paths training and tailored development programs including our GC Leadership Academy job specific accreditations and higher education opportunities.23 days holiday Increasing with length of service bank holidaysYearly bonus scheme & Share optionsMedigold employee support Free Flu Jabs Online private GP ServiceFree or subsidised national gym memberships2 personal choice volunteering daysGround ControlGround Control is a UK-based grounds maintenance company powered by the latest technology.
